1. What is mg/kg to mg/m² Conversion?

The mg/kg to mg/m² conversion is used to adjust medication doses based on body surface area (BSA) rather than just body weight. This is particularly important for blood-related medications and chemotherapy drugs where BSA provides a more accurate dosing parameter.

2. How Does the Calculator Work?

The calculator uses the following equation:

\[ \text{mg/m²} = (\text{mg/kg}) \times \left( \frac{\text{Weight\_kg}}{\text{BSA\_m²}} \right) \]

3. Importance of BSA-based Dosing

Details: BSA-based dosing is particularly important for chemotherapy drugs, blood-related medications, and other drugs where metabolic rate (which correlates better with BSA than weight) is a key factor in drug clearance.

5.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q1: Why use BSA instead of weight for dosing?
A: BSA correlates better with metabolic rate and organ size than weight alone, making it more accurate for many medications.

Q2: How is BSA calculated?
A: Common formulas include Mosteller (√[height(cm)×weight(kg)/3600]) and DuBois (0.007184×height(cm)^0.725×weight(kg)^0.425).

Q3: When is mg/m² dosing preferred?
A: For chemotherapy, blood products, and medications where toxicity is closely related to metabolic rate.

Q4: Are there limitations to BSA dosing?
A: May be less accurate in obese patients or those with abnormal body composition. Clinical judgment is always needed.

Q5: Should this be used for all medications?
A: No, only for medications specifically dosed by BSA. Many drugs are appropriately dosed by weight alone.
